Output fbe08307cb7194b56a25e10a99984af840f0e16dae2d5ca619127d0c18adc5f2:37

value
26155814
script pubkey
OP_0 OP_PUSHBYTES_20 b24fc660360c6e754a0967976c9bc722c7b113b0
address
ltc1qkf8uvcpkp3h82jsfv7tkex78ytrmzyasenqqw7
transaction
fbe08307cb7194b56a25e10a99984af840f0e16dae2d5ca619127d0c18adc5f2
spent
true